可以安裝成功,但無法啟動
比如一鍵腳本安裝、下載zip包安裝。后來發現是因為裝系統時勾選了mosquitto導致
netstat -anlp |grep 1883
安裝 EMQ X
1.更新 apt 包索引:
$ sudo apt update
2.安裝最新版本的 EMQ X ,或者轉到下一步安裝特定版本:
$ sudo apt install emqx
如果啟用了多個 EMQ X 鏡像庫,則在 apt install 或 apt update 命令中未指定版本的情況下將始終安裝盡可能高的版本,這可能不適合穩定性需求。
3.要安裝特定版本的 EMQ X ,需要列出可用版本,
$ sudo apt-cache madison emqx
然后選擇並安裝:
4.安裝4.2.0可以。
sudo apt install emqx=4.2.0
5.啟動效果
比較穩妥方式:
docker pull emqx/emqx:4.3.8
docker run -d --name emqx -p 1883:1883 -p 8081:8081 -p 8083:8083 -p 8084:8084 -p 8883:8883 -p 18083:18083 emqx/emqx:4.3.8